officeholders是什么意思,officeholders怎么读 语音:
英音
['ɒfɪshəʊldəz]
美音 ['ɒfɪshoʊldəz]
officeholders 基本解释
n. 官员( officeholder的名词复数 )
officeholders 用法和例句
- The two principal officeholders wield enormous power .
- 这两个主要官员掌握着巨大的权力。
- For example , the president appoints officeholders and chooses the overall goals of his administration ;
- 例如,总统任命政府官员并选择其任职期内的总体目标;
- The nearly 800 superdelegates are democratic officeholders and party activists who are not bound by the results of caucuses and primaries and can vote for either candidate at the convention .
- 将近800名超级代表是民主党官员和党内活动人士,他们可以不受初选或是基层党团选举结果的约束,在总统提名候选人选举大会上投任何一位候选人的票。
- He proved to be an ardent supporter of the congressional policies of the radical republicans and of freedmen 's rights , and controversially disqualified a number of antebellum state officeholders in texas , replacing them with loyal unionists .
- 他是激进共和党国会政策的热心支持者、支持解放黑奴并有争议地解职了许多战前德州的官员,用忠诚的公会主义者取代他们的位置。
- As far as the current endowment insurance system for officeholders is concerned , it is put forward that " national security " should be replaced by " social security " , and a detailed analysis is made of this question .
- 针对现行的公务员养老保险制度,提出了应变“国家保障”为“社会保障”的观点,并对此做了详尽的阐述。
